摊铺机振捣机构工作时,振捣梁的复合运动会对熨平板箱体产生冲击,直接影响路面的摊铺质量。通过对双振捣机构结构和原理的分析,建立了双振捣机构的动力学模型,并对振捣过程进行仿真计算。通过理论分析,得到了振捣频率和振幅对振捣梁惯性力的影响规律,为摊铺机双振捣机构的设计及施工参数的调整提供了参考依据。
